Erin Bunch and Michelle Vick, the girls behind Broke Girl’s Guide, took a break from scouring Los Angeles for low-cost adventures to take us on a shopping tour of Abbot Kinney Boulevard in their town of Venice, CA. Who better to show off the city than girls who make their living writing about it? Erin and Michelle started Broke Girl’s Guide in 2011, after working in the film industry and feeling the pressure of living in an expensive city without a high-paying job. They started the daily email, Broke Girl’s Guide, to help other 20- and 30-something women make the most of living in L.A. The girls are working on expanding their website into other cities, and are planning to launch an ‘everywhere’ edition in the coming months. Erin and Michelle created their own guide for us, taking us to their favorite places to shop, eat, and drool over chic clothing and jewelry.
